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
70293 965 8756417295 20
580159 077322
580159 077322
6867263 05293 9586613222
All about undefined
Interested in learning more?
580159 077322
6867263 05293 9586613222
See more
240 73171512
3580 138 2416405
See more
69227167014 0140435831
5927107099 6922037 49
See more